Check Point Anti-Spam and Email Security Software Blade offers advanced phishing protection and real-time threat detection, making it suitable for organizations looking for robust email security. It integrates seamlessly with security technologies to safeguard against email-based threats.
Organizations rely on Check Point Anti-Spam and Email Security Software Blade for comprehensive protection against threats such as phishing, spam, and malware. By providing mail sanitization, flexible IP reputation settings, and encryption, it ensures data loss prevention and unauthorized access blocking while integrating with cloud services. Although it offers stability, scalability, and high spam detection rates, improvements in interface usability, speed, granular analytics reporting, and AI-driven threat detection are needed to further enhance its capabilities. Expansion to include wider support services, integration with platforms like Teams, and enhanced mobile and cloud integration would increase its efficiency.
